UAE: Social distancing urged as coronavirus cases spike

The UAE on Thursday reported 930 new cases of the novel coronavirus Covid-19, making it the highest number of new infections – fivefold – recorded in four months. This brings the total number of confirmed infections in the country to 76,911.

In a special media briefing on Thursday,Ā Dr Farida Al Hosani, spokeswoman for the UAE health sector, said the daily cases are the highest in four months and thatĀ five people in the country died in the past 24 hoursĀ raising the virus-related death toll to 398. She also announcedĀ 586 recoveries.

Dr. Hosani said there has been a five-fold increase increase in the number of new Covid-19 cases since August 10 when the country recorded 179 cases, adding that 88% of the cases detected were a result of gatherings, including parties, condolences, work and breaking the quarantine protocol.
